Work is more like basketball or soccer than like table tennis. Oftentimes, whether you get something done isn’t up to you alone.

A few kind words in your day-to-day interactions can largely defuse the other person’s hostility and sense of competition, making them far more willing to help you in many situations.

There are many ways to secure cooperation. Ceding benefits is the costliest approach; treating people to meals costs time and money. The cheapest method? Flattery.

If you want to scale things up, you need to understand that all talent and all strength—including those currently competing against you—can be rallied to your side.
